Job Description:

GDIT has an exciting opportunity available for a Senior System Administrator in Japan. The Senior System Administrator will provide support for Global Command & Control System (GCCS), Global Broadcast Service (GBS), TROJAN SATCOM, Video Teleconferencing (VTC), and provide Information Management Office (IMO) Technician duties in a Current Operations Information Center (COIC) environment supporting TROJAN, Mission command Systems (MCS), Army Intelligence Data Platform (AIDP), Distributed Common Ground System - Army (DCGS-A), Joint Targeting Integrated Command and Coordination Suite (JTIC2S), Joint Automated Deep Operations Coordination System (JADOCS), Command Post of the Future (CPOF), Joint Battle Command – Platform (JBC-P), Command Post Computing Environment (CPCE), and other programs.

Successful applicant must have an active U.S. Government-issued Top Secret clearance with SCI eligibility. They must be a self-starter and have a high degree of telecommunications and network systems knowledge.

How the Sr. Network/System Administrator will make an impact:

  • Provide hardware configuration, server administration, and sustainment of the GCCS.
  • Provide hardware configuration, server administration, and sustainment of the GBS.
  • Provide hardware configuration, server administration, and sustainment of the TROJAN SATCOM system.
  • Provide meeting setup, hardware configuration, server administration, and sustainment of the VTC.
  • Provide lower-level IT IMO support; configure and maintain computers, image hard drives, activate accounts, etc. for 150 computer workstations.
  • Troubleshoot complex network issues and repair network connectivity on numerous devices, to include routers and switches in a telecommunications room.
  • Maintain technical expertise in all areas of networks and computer hardware and software interconnection and interfacing, such as routers, switchers, firewalls, hubs, bridges, gateways, etc.
  • Provide operations support for AN/PRC-162 radios.
  • Other duties as assigned.
